1154 -== 10.4  Can I use 868Mhz version for 915Mhz bands? ==
1099 +== 9.4  Can I use 868Mhz version for 915Mhz bands? ==
1155 1155  
1156 1156  
1157 1157  It is possible but the distance will be very short, you can select US915 frequency band in 868Mhz version hardware. It will work but you will see the performance is greatly decreased because the 868Mhz version has an RF filter for band 863~~870Mhz, all other frequencies will have high attenuation.
